编程平面扎槽的方法可以分为以下几个步骤:
准备工作
确定梯形槽的尺寸和形状,并绘制出相应的图纸。
根据机床的类型和控制系统,选择合适的编程语言和编程方式。
刀具路径规划
根据梯形槽的轮廓,确定刀具的进给方向和路径。通常可以采用直线插补和圆弧插补的方式来实现。
切削参数设置
根据材料的硬度和切削要求,设置合适的切削速度、进给速度和切削深度等参数。
编写程序
根据刀具路径规划和切削参数,编写相应的切削程序。在编程过程中,需要注意保证刀具与工件之间的安全距离,避免碰撞和其他意外情况的发生。
调试和优化
在编写完成程序后,进行调试和优化,确保刀具能够按照预期的路径进行切削,并满足切削要求。
示例代码(使用G代码)
```gcode
; 梯形槽加工的G代码示例
; 参数设置
G90 ; 绝对坐标模式
G91 ; 增量坐标模式
G17 ; 设置工作平面为XY平面
G40 ; 取消刀具半径补偿
; 刀具路径规划
M3 S100 ; 刀具速度100 mm/min
M5 ; 刀具抬起
; 加工左半部分
G1 X0 Y0 Z-20 ; 移动到起始位置
G3 X10 Y0 Z-10 F100 ; 直线插补到(10,0,-10)
G1 X20 Y0 Z-10 ; 直线插补到(20,0,-10)
G3 X20 Y10 Z-10 F100 ; 直线插补到(20,10,-10)
G1 X10 Y10 Z-10 ; 直线插补到(10,10,-10)
G3 X0 Y10 Z-10 F100 ; 直线插补到(0,10,-10)
; 加工右半部分
G1 X0 Y0 Z-10 ; 移动到起始位置
G3 X10 Y0 Z-10 F100 ; 直线插补到(10,0,-10)
G1 X20 Y0 Z-10 ; 直线插补到(20,0,-10)
G3 X20 Y10 Z-10 F100 ; 直线插补到(20,10,-10)
G1 X10 Y10 Z-10 ; 直线插补到(10,10,-10)
G3 X0 Y10 Z-10 F100 ; 直线插补到(0,10,-10)
; 刀具退回
M5 ; 刀具抬起
M30 ; 程序结束
```
使用CAD/CAM软件
另一种方法是使用CAD/CAM软件(如AutoCAD、Mastercam、SolidWorks等)进行编程。这些软件可以根据设计图纸、产品模型和加工要求自动生成加工程序,从而简化编程过程并提高编程效率。
绘制梯形槽的几何形状
在CAD软件中,使用直线、圆弧等基本几何元素来构建梯形槽的轮廓。
确定加工刀具和刀具路径
根据梯形槽的尺寸和形状,选择合适的加工刀具,并确定刀具路径。
生成加工路径
使用CAM软件生成刀具路径,并检查路径的正确性和合理性。
编程
将生成的加工路径导入CNC编程软件,并生成相应的G代码或其他数控指令。
调试和验证
在机床上进行程序的调试和验证,确保加工效果符合预期。
通过以上步骤和方法,可以实现高效、精确的平面梯形槽加工。建议根据具体需求和机床条件选择合适的编程方法和工具,并进行充分的调试和验证。